首页 网站百科文章正文

使用纯java方式连接数据库的方法是什么

网站百科 2025年11月21日 20:47 235 admin

纯Java连接数据库的全解析:从JDBC到现代实践

在软件开发领域,数据库是不可或缺的一部分,对于Java开发者而言,使用纯Java方式连接数据库是一项基础而关键的技能,本文将深入探讨如何使用纯Java方式连接数据库,涵盖从传统的JDBC(Java Database Connectivity)到现代框架的实践方法。

使用纯java方式连接数据库的方法是什么

JDBC:Java数据库连接的标准方法

JDBC(Java Database Connectivity)是Java平台用于执行SQL语句的API,它允许Java应用程序与各种类型的数据库进行交互,使用JDBC连接数据库的基本步骤包括加载数据库驱动程序、创建数据库连接、执行SQL语句和处理结果集。

  • 加载数据库驱动程序:通过Class.forName()方法加载数据库驱动程序,对于MySQL数据库,可以使用Class.forName("com.mysql.cj.jdbc.Driver");

  • 创建数据库连接:使用DriverManager获取数据库连接对象,String url = "jdbc:mysql://localhost:3306/database_name"; Connection conn = DriverManager.getConnection(url, "username", "password");

  • 执行SQL语句:通过Connection对象创建Statement或PreparedStatement对象来执行SQL语句。

    使用纯java方式连接数据库的方法是什么

  • 处理结果集:通过ResultSet对象处理查询结果。

使用现代框架简化数据库操作

尽管JDBC是连接数据库的标准方法,但在实际开发中,使用现代框架可以大大简化数据库操作,以下是一些流行的Java数据库框架:

  • Hibernate:一个对象关系映射(ORM)框架,允许开发者以面向对象的方式操作数据库。
  • Spring JDBC:Spring框架提供的JDBC抽象层,简化了JDBC的使用。
  • JPA(Java Persistence API):Java持久化API,提供了一种标准化的方法来执行数据库操作。

这些框架通常提供更高级的功能,如自动生成SQL语句、事务管理、缓存等,使得数据库操作更加高效和安全。

使用纯Java方式连接数据库是Java开发者的一项基本技能,通过掌握JDBC以及利用现代框架,开发者可以有效地管理和操作数据库。

标签: JDBC连接

发表评论

丫丫技术百科 备案号:新ICP备2024010732号-62